Charla Nash, 55, is facing “life-changing, injuries after being mauled by a the chimpanzee known as Travis earlier this week.
Travis attacked Nash, 55, a friend of his owner Sandra Herold. He reportedly lunged at Nash when she was getting out of her car. She had come over to help Sandra get the 200-lb chimp inside.
Herold rushed to her friend’s defense, calling 911 and eventually stabbing Travis in an effort to get him off of Charla. Nash remains in critical condition, and is facing extremely severe injuries to her hands and face, According to Stamford Mayor Dannel Malloy and Police captain Richard Conklin described is as a “very brutal attack.”
The police finally had no choice than to shoot the 15-year old-chip who were forced to retreat to their cars when the chimp came after them.
